4. Red And Hot Joints

As gout attacks joints, swelling occurs, resulting in red, hot areas. When a joint becomes red and warm to the touch, this is generally a sign of active inflammation. This causes the affected areas to become highly tender, leading to the associated symptom of pain. In some cases, your skin will turn purple.
